Belgium builds on the principle of hope in the quarter-finals against Spain's penalty

In the quarterfinal match of the 2026 World Cup, Belgium faces Spain's formidable defense, which has yet to concede a goal in this tournament. Spain's goalkeeper Unai Simón has kept a clean sheet for 609 minutes, reminiscent of their 2010 World Cup-winning campaign. Belgium's goalkeeper Thibaut Courtois expressed confidence in his team's ability to break through Spain's defensive line, citing past successes such as their 2018 victory over Brazil. Despite Spain's strong defensive record and minimal scoring output, Belgium remains optimistic, having advanced through early rounds with notable performances against teams like New Zealand and Senegal.
